        Lyrics    
    Of all the money that e'er I spent 
    I've spent it in good company 
    And all the harm that ever I did 
    Alas it was to none but me 
    And all I've done for want of wit 
    To memory now I can't recall 
    So fill to me the parting glass 
    Good night and joy be with you all 
    
    If I had money enough to spend 
    And leisure to sit awhile 
    There is a fair maid in the town 
    That sorely has my heart beguiled 
    Her rosy cheeks and ruby lips 
    I own she has my heart enthralled 
    So fill to me the parting glass 
    Good night and joy be with you all 
    
    Oh, all the comrades that e'er I had 
    They're sorry for my going away 
    And all the sweethearts that e'er I had 
    They'd wish me one more day to stay 
    But since it falls unto my lot 
    That I should rise and you should not 
    I'll gently rise and softly call 
    Good night and joy be with you all
